Betelgeuse, our fave red supergiant star has been acting increasingly strange If you haven’t been following Betelgeuse’s recent strange history, here’s the lowdown. So, Betelgeuse is a gigantic red supergiant star -- it’s the 10th brightest star in the sky, or it was at least. Over the past few months it has dimmed so dramatically
